We're doing a special thing this week during our nightly family worship. Every night of the week we are reading from the gospels what was happening to our Lord on that day, or when it is unclear specifically, we are reading His parables and learning about His teaching during this period. Each night we light our candles, each one represents a day of the week beginning with Palm Sunday (all 5 candles lit). Each day we extinguish one candle as we read our first bit of scripture, all candles going dark on Friday as we read the crucifixion. When my children wake Sunday on resurrection day, all the candles will be lit ("He is risen!!!"), and I will add one more to it to represent the coming of the Holy Spirit at Pentecost (of course, that was later a bit, but for our purposes the symbols are great teaching tools).

It occurred to me tonight to snap a picture of our little candles on our "family table". Thought you all might enjly...
